    Contacting Toyota Financial Services: The Main Methods

    Okay, so you need to get in touch with TFS. No worries, they make it pretty straightforward. Here are the main ways you can reach them:

    • By Phone: This is often the quickest way to get an answer. The main customer service number is usually easy to find on their website or your account statements. Be prepared to provide your account number and possibly other identifying information. Phone support is generally available during business hours, but the exact times might vary. Calling is really the best way to directly talk to their customer service, allowing you to quickly get to the point, explain your situation and get a clear response. If the issue is complex and requires further clarification, telephone contact is also the best solution since it allows for more in-depth discussion, making the resolution more straightforward.
    • Online Account: TFS has a website where you can manage your account, make payments, and access important documents. You can also often find FAQs and contact information here. The online portal is super convenient for managing your account. You can check your balance, view your payment history, and even set up automatic payments. Logging in allows you to make changes to your payment methods, update your personal information, and access important documents, all from the comfort of your home. It's available 24/7, meaning you can take care of your financial obligations and account management anytime, anywhere.
    • By Mail: Yep, snail mail still exists! You can find the mailing address for TFS on their website or your billing statements. This is usually the best option for submitting official documents or making a payment by check. While slower than other methods, sending your request or payment by mail ensures your information is delivered and accessible by Toyota Financial Services. When sending important documents or checks, you have a physical record, reducing the risk of your information getting lost or your payment not being received. Although less convenient than electronic methods, using mail guarantees documentation of your request.

    Remember to have your account information handy, no matter which method you choose. This will speed up the process and help the customer service representative assist you more efficiently.

    Tips for a Smooth Customer Service Experience

    Want to make your interaction with TFS customer service as easy as possible? Here are some tips:

    • Have Your Information Ready: Gather your account number, vehicle identification number (VIN), and any relevant documents before you contact them. This will speed up the process. Having key details like your account number and VIN is a great starting point for resolving any issues. Having this information handy before you contact customer service streamlines the process, enabling faster resolution. Having all the needed details ready before you contact customer service saves time and ensures a quicker, more helpful discussion.
    • Be Polite and Clear: Treat the customer service representative with respect and clearly explain your issue or question. This will help them assist you more effectively. Making sure you're respectful and articulate when describing the problem is a great way to guarantee a productive conversation. Being kind and clear will also help the customer service representative better understand your situation. Treating the representatives with respect will guarantee you get the best customer service.
    • Keep a Record: If possible, keep a record of your interactions, including the date, time, and the name of the representative you spoke with. This can be helpful if you need to follow up later.
